The National Monuments Service's description
Recorded as claystone (H 4ft 2in; 1ft 2in x 8in), this is one of 15 ogham stones (CO055-007002-; C0055-007005- - CO055-007018) found covering a souterrain (CO055-007003-). The stone is currently on permanent display in the Stone Corridor, University College Cork (for details see CO074-161----). The inscription is weathered, lightly incised and difficult to decipher. It was read by Macalister (1945, 86, no. 87) as DRUTIQULI MAQI MAQI-RODAGNI and by McManus (2004, 17 no. 11.) as D[ ]g[ ]Te/iQUL[ ]Q... . (Power et al. 1994, no. 4220)
